Quick heads-up on Pinwheel UI versioning: we cut a minor release every sprint, and anything touching component props needs a changeset file in the PR. No changeset, no merge — the bot will nag you. Majors are rare and go through the design council first. The full policy, with examples of what counts as breaking, lives on the internal page below.

wiki page, bahip-yahip: https://grafana.qirvanlabs.corp/browse/display/projects/cc3a1b9dbfc9

Ticket: Config drift on Quillbus log compaction settings

The broker nodes in the Harlow cluster are running with compaction thresholds that no longer match what's in the Fernwheel deploy repo. Someone appears to have hand-tuned segment retention during the March incident and never backported the change. Compaction is now lagging on the orders topic, and disk usage on node three is climbing about 4% a day. Please reconcile before the weekend. For reference, the values currently live on the brokers are as follows.

deployment values, yahop-kajop:
holath:
  log_level: info
  metrics_host: metrics.holath.lumiclabs.internal
  pin: 9484
  pool_size: 4

Alert: watchdog-loop on Pellicorn kiosks. This indicates the kiosk's watchdog has restarted the storefront app repeatedly without a successful health check. Customers may see a frozen splash screen. Please confirm whether the unit is in a restart loop before dispatching a technician, since many cases resolve after the nightly content sync. Triage steps and remote diagnostic instructions are on the page below.

operations page: https://confluence.lumicsys.internal/projects/display/projects/display

// FEE_RULESET_VERSION
//
// Pins the active ruleset for the TollGate shipping-fee engine.
// Rules are evaluated top-down: zone surcharges first, then weight
// brackets, then promo overrides. Bumping this constant without a
// matching migration in the Harborview rules store will cause
// quotes to fall back to the flat-rate default — raised at last
// week's sync as a silent-failure risk. The ruleset build this
// constant was generated from is recorded below.

pipeline stamp: htk4_66df